As of July 2007, pharmacists are required to earn 10 hours of live pharmacy continuing education (PCE) credit and one hour of pain credit, both requirements inclusive of the 30 hours normally earned. Certified pharmacy technicians must obtain one hour of pharmacy law continuing education (CE) credit every two years.
Pharmacists are reminded that they must have all required CE completed before providing a signature on their licensure renewal.
